The IRS limits for retirement savings programs like DCP have increased for 2023. Beginning Jan. 1, you can contribute up to $22,500 per year. The Deferred Compensation Program, or DCP, is a terrific way to save for retirement.

Deferred compensation is often considered better than a 401(k) for high-paid executives looking to reduce their tax burden. As well, contribution limits on deferred compensation plans can be much higher than 401(k) limits.

Is there a time when I must withdraw money from my Deferred Compensation Plan? If you have separated from service with New York State or a participating employer, you must begin receiving payments no later than April 1 following the close of the calendar year in which you turn age 72.

A 401k plan has certain limitations on the amount that an individual can contribute each year. A deferred compensation plan, on the other hand, has no maximum contribution limit in any given year.

Is my deferred pay secure? In short: no. Nonqualified deferred compensation plans allow for deferred taxation as long as the money is considered at a “substantial risk of forfeiture.” Deferred compensation is not protected from creditors in the event your employer files for bankruptcy.
